Charcoal burning suicide
First case of charcoal-burning suicide in Hong Kong, 1998
Picture of the deceased and specific details of suicide method
9 more cases in the following month
Charcoal-burning accounted for 24.8% of all the overall suicide cases.
Macau, Japan and Taiwan imitated the acts.
Suicide Deaths by Method (1997–2007)
1997 1998 1999 2000 2001 2002 2003 2004 2005 2006 2007
Jumping 453 442 383 392 454 480 584 520 496 487 488
Hanging 240 287 231 232 219 255 246 220 215 203 206
CO poisoning (Charcoal)
1 16 145 176 253 276 321 228 213 165 143
Poisoning 46 56 53 49 38 42 51 31 30 30 31
Others 44 66 56 53 55 56 62 54 42 50 37
Overall 784 867 868 902 1019 1109 1264 1053 996 935 905

Economic statues vs Suicide rate
No. of suicide No. of population Rate
Employed 225 3,236,300 7.0
Unemployed 304 154,900 196.3
Econ Inactive 65 994,500 6.5
594 4,385,700 13.5
2006
2003 No. of suicide No. of population Rate
Employed 349 3,042,500 11.5
Unemployed 355 249,300 142.4
Econ Inactive 111 942,000 11.8
815 4,233,800 19.2

How many people in HK have thought about killing themselves?
Suicidality Aged 15-59
(N = 2,220)
Aged 15-19
(N = 715)
Life-time suicidal ideation 28.4% 28.1%
Past-year suicidal ideation 6.5% 6.2%
Had made a plan of attempting suicide
2.3% 3.1%
Had made past-year suicide attempt(s)
1.7% 2.8%
Had made a suicide attempt in the past year that required medical care
0.2% 0.3%
*8.98% of the response suffers from serious depression symptoms in general

Discussions
Employment is very important:
Unemployed: mind set change, social support
Employed: mental health among workers are important
Our local unemployed individuals are not benefiting from the recovery of Hong Kong economy. Even worse, their risks for suicide are markedly increased.
A public health approach
Universal:
To raise awareness about suicide prevention in the general population
Family and/or community support system are essential
Mass media contagious effect: self fulfilling prophency To provide training for gate-keepers and develop effective intervention programs to facilitate early identification and efficacious treatment of suicidal behaviour
Restriction of means
Selective: Some particular high risk groups, mental health patients, unemployed, persons on parole, family and social support
The use of the Geographical Information system to track down high risk districts and deploy appropriate resources to tackle the problem.
A community network is an effective one how to mobilize the resources within the district, The local council, police, hospital, NGOs and school to work together.
Indicative: To improve service provision for people at high risk of suicide, suicide attempts and discharge mental patients.

Limiting access to charcoal – a pilot programme in Tuen Mun
Limiting access to charcoal by relocating the charcoal pack from over-the-counter to closed shelf
A joint project with 7 Eleven, Circle K, China Resource Vanguard, ParkNShop and Wellcome
Preliminary evidence showing its efficacy
Good reference to Taiwan and Japan where are suffering from suicides by charcoal burning
Care for Suicide Survivor Project Tailored for the physical and
psychological needs of people bereaved by suicide, and investigates the efficacy of follow-up services
Support services including information, immediate psychological assistance, and medium-term counseling help.
